摘要
Summary Human B lymphocytesexpressingtheCD5 surfaceantigen(CD5+ B cells) constitute asubset capableofproducingpolyspecific antibodies recognizingavarietyofselfantigens.The repertoire ofantibodies producedby CD5+ andCD5 -B cellsisdifferent .However,itisnotyetestablished whether thisdistribution isreflected indifferent immunoglobulinvariableregiongene(IgV) use.RearrangementofheavychainIgV (IgV�)genesrepresents oneofthefirst identifiable stages inthematurationofB cells, and occursinadevelopmentallyorderedfashion .The repertoire ofIgVgene expressionishighlyrestricted duringfetallifebut diversifies progressively after birth.A highfrequencyofVgeneusefromtherelatively smallVIV genefamilyhaspreviously beendemonstratedinhuman fetalliverB cells .Inthepresentstudy,102B celllinesestablished by Epstein-BarrVirus-transformation ofseparatedCD5+ and CD5 - cordbloodB cells, were examinedforthefrequencyofIgVexpression usingmonoclonalantibodies tocross-reactive idiotypes (CRI).The resultsdemonstratearelatively highfrequencyofVIV geneuse(30%) inB cells fromcordblood.Furthermore,two mutuallyexclusive CRI associated withdistinct subgroups oftheVIV familyaresegregatedintheirassociation with eithersubsetofB cells .One CRI isexclusively expressedinlinesestablished from CD5 +B cellswhiletheotherisassociated with linesestablished from CD5 - B cells .
